Mercurial cheat sheet clone this repository: ---------------------- hg clone http://code.nsnam.org/ns-3-dev pull development tree changes to your local repository: ------------------------------------------------------ hg pull http://code.nsnam.org/ns-3-dev hg update (apply the changes) OR hg merge (if you've made local changes) commit locally: -------------- hg status hg add hg ci -m "message" push upwards (developers access only): -------------------------------------- hg push ssh://code@code.nsnam.org//home/code/repos/ns-3-dev view the change log: -------------- hg log doing a scons make clean: ------------------------ scons -c